Transaction afbacf8fd237252dc66e66acea8d8faa98b9493012bdf3ceb5b6f129712d2d29
1 Input
1 Output
-
afbacf8fd237252dc66e66acea8d8faa98b9493012bdf3ceb5b6f129712d2d29:0
- value
- 999500
- script pubkey
- OP_0 OP_PUSHBYTES_32 68500cf71a8af20695faa35fc56714f2aa6bfc829fbdf9446b1760e6488fd987
- address
- bc1qdpgqeac63teqd9065d0u2ec5724xhlyzn77lj3rtzaswvjy0mxrsu2q5k5